Handwriting practice, specifically tracing numbers, is an essential developmental activity for 3-year-olds. At this age, children are honing their fine motor skills, which are crucial for tasks like writing, drawing, and self-care activities, such as buttoning clothes. Tracing numbers helps toddlers practice the hand-eye coordination needed for controlling a pencil or crayon.

Moreover, engaging with numbers at an early stage introduces basic math concepts, fostering a love for numbers and encouraging cognitive development. By tracing numbers, children not only learn to recognize numerals but also begin to understand their sequences and relationships. This foundation paves the way for more complex mathematical skills in the future.

Handwriting practice cultivates concentration and focus, allowing children to spend time on a single task, which is vital for attention span development. For parents and teachers, facilitating this practice can create opportunities for bonding, as they can work together to discover how numbers are formed. Additionally, this activity often spurs conversations about numbers in everyday life, enhancing language skills as children describe what they are doing.

Overall, tracing numbers is a meaningful, multifaceted activity that provides both educational benefits and valuable time spent together.
